  • Understanding Limited and Light Duty: Navigating Workers' Compensation and Employee Rights in the USPS
    Apr 26 2024

    Episode Summary:
    In this enlightening episode of the Breaking OWCP Podcast, hosts Chris & Gini delve into the complex topics of limited and light duty within the United States Postal Service (USPS). Joined by union experts Ian and Victor, this session breaks down the crucial distinctions between limited and light duty, offers practical advice for USPS employees navigating workplace injuries, and discusses the legal responsibilities of the USPS to accommodate these employees. The conversation also addresses common management pitfalls and provides strategies to ensure employee rights are upheld.

    2. Understanding Limited vs. Light Duty:
      • Explanation of the differences between limited duty (for work-related injuries) and light duty (for non-work-related conditions).
